Katjas inspiration for this quilt came from Kaffe Fassetts fabric design called Millefiore. Katja says, I wanted to translate this into a quilt. Not just any quilt, but one based on the blocks in my book, to allow quilters another way to use these blocks. I loved the idea that this was much like the ancient glass caning technique of old, that by cutting and re-piecing the fabrics I was creating new designs from identical units. These identical units are the fractured hexagons from my New Hexagon, each already different and distinct, by nature of the shapes contained within.
